ORDER

1.After some arguments, learned counsel for the parties are agreed that the matter can be disposed of, on the following terms and conditions. The sum payable, which is quantified as Rs.13,13,771/-, is agreed to be paid by the respondent company to the petitioner in five installments, in the following manner:

2.It is agreed that in case, any of of the aforementioned cheques are dishonoured, the petitioner (i.e., M/S.Lafarge Aggregates & Concrete India Pvt. Ltd.,) would have liberty to revive the company petition, and thereupon, claim the entire original amount, after giving due adjustment in respect of the amounts, if any, received. In addition, the petitioner would also have liberty to take recourse to any other remedy, which may be available in law.

3.The undertaking, filed by Mr.V.Viswanathan, the Managing Director of the applicant/original respondent, in the form of an affidavit dated 19.07.2016, is taken on record and will form part of the agreement arrived at between the parties.

4.The company application and the company petition are disposed of, accordingly, in the aforesaid terms. kj Index:Yes/No
